Sujet fermé
Note de ce sujet :
  • Moyenne : 0 (0 vote(s))
  • 1
  • 2
  • 3
  • 4
  • 5

Module news : Assigner une image à une catégorie [Résolu]
#1

Citation :#~~~~~ DEBUT BLOC A NE PAS SUPPRIMER ~~~~~
#~ Version du CMS: #1.10.3
#~ Url du site :
#~ Hébergeur / Soft :
#~ Informations Système :
#~ Informations d'Installation du CMS
#~ Version du CMS 1.10.3
#~ Modules installés
#~ CMSMailer 2.0.2
#~ FileManager 1.2.0
#~ MenuManager 1.7.7
#~ ModuleManager 1.5.3
#~ News 2.12.3
#~ Printing 1.0.4
#~ Search 1.7
#~ ThemeManager 1.1.4
#~ TinyMCE 2.9.6
#~ CMSPrinting 1.0
#~ MicroTiny 1.1.1
#~~~~~ FIN BLOC A NE PAS SUPPRIMER ~~~~~



Bonjour,

Je me retrouve face à un problème dont je ne trouve pas la solution sur le forum.
Je souhaiterais assigner à chaque catégorie du module news une image afin que celle ci figure dans le sommaire de l'article. Ainsi en lieu et place du Catégorie : "Nom de la catégorie" apparaitrait une image sélectionnée pour chaque catégorie.
Je suis à l'écoute de tout bon conseil.

Merci beaucoup pour votre aide
#2

au plus simple : tu as dans le répertoire /uploads/images (par exemple) une image au nom de chaque catégorie

Catégorie toto -> toto.jpg
Catégorie tata -> tata.jpg

dans ton gabarit News tu remplace

Code :
<div class="NewsSummaryCategory">
    {$category_label} {$entry->category}
</div>

par

Code :
<div class="NewsImageCategory" title='{$category_label} {$entry->category}'>
    <img src='{root_url}/uploads/images/{$entry->category}.jpg'
            alt='{$category_label} {$entry->category}'/>
</div>

Finit.
#3

Vit fait :
Code :
[== Indéfini ==]
{if $node.count > 0}
    <a href="{$node.url}"><img src="uploads/images/news/categories/{$node.news_category_name}.jpg" alt="{$node.news_category_name}" width="50px" height="50px" /></a>{else}<span><img src="uploads/images/news/categories/{$node.news_category_name}.jpg" alt="{$node.news_category_name}" width="50px" height="50px" /></span>{/if}
Il te suffit de créer les images de catégories en les nommant avec le nom de la catégorie associée.

edit : Oups, brûlé Big Grin
En plus, j'étais à côté de la question, mais ça pourra peut-être te servir.
#4

OK c'est parfait cela fonctionne très bien.

Merci beaucoup!
#5

alors ajoute [Résolu] dans le titre de ton premier message stp Smile
Sujet fermé


Atteindre :


Utilisateur(s) parcourant ce sujet : 2 visiteur(s)